Not the Super Pak collection!

 

The Action 1, Detective 1 and Detective 27 are all Famous First Editions with the outer covers removed.

 

Some of the others are mislabelled "Captain America and Iron Man 1" is Marvel Super Action 1.

 

The X-Men #1 had pen all over the front, which was then "restored" with a bottle of liquid paper.

 

Seems he's got some digits off. $120 is a more realistic asking price.
